When you
contact Celtic Hound, your will be talking with Christian Boyd.
Christian is the primary spiritual life coach and consultant, and
founder of the Celtic Hound Network. Christian's
primary areas of
expertise are in organizational development, structure evaluation, and
strategic planning processes. He also does regular sessions of spiritual
life coaching
for individuals and for organizations (religious as well as secular).
Christian is an ordained Presbyterian Minister of Word & Sacrament,
experienced pastor, spiritual director, and a Benedictine oblate,
ministering as a servant leader in Christ’s Church for over 10
years. Christian is also a member of Organizational
Development Network,
United
States Distance Learning Association,
Spiritual Directors International, Society for
Church Consulting, and the American Society of Missiology.
He has worked as a designated pastor with congregations in
transformation, conflict or in a healing process, as well as a new
church development pastor and as a judicatory officer.
Christian grew up in southern Missouri and is a graduate of Truman State
University in Kirksville, MO. He earned a Master of Divinity from
Louisville Seminary, and a Doctor of Ministry from Luther
Seminary (St Paul, MN), specializing in Congregational Mission and
Leadership with an emphasis in organizational development.
Dean of our Educational Ministries
Michael McCormack is an ordained Minister of Word &
Sacrament in the Presbyterian Church (U.S.A.). Michael received a B.A.
at Tusculum College in Greeneville, Tennessee where he got his first
tastes of ministry: as a youth advisor in Rogersville and then as a camp
counselor at the John Knox Center outside Knoxville. He attended
Louisville Presbyterian Theological Seminary where he received a Master
of Divinity and Master of Theology degrees. “As I consider my journey
of faith so far, there were many times I thought of was doing something.
‘I’m all about this. I’m doing that!’ Now with the hindsight that
reflection allows, I can see what God was doing, the lessons I was
really learning. I am humbled and filled with gratitude.” Michael
has served as a youth pastor in Bowling Green, Kentucky and currently
pastors First Church in Kirksville, Missouri. He is a Doctor of
Ministry candidate at Saint Paul School of Theology in Kansas City where
his thesis will encircle the topics of Eucharist and feeding the
hungry. He is married to Elizabeth West McCormack, a Licensed Marriage
and Family Therapist, and has two wonderful boys, Noah and Liam.
Michael has been in Spiritual Direction for over three years.
